Im starting up a 100 gallon tank (72"X18"X18") and I have a question about the sump i want to make for it. The stand has a section in the middle not allowing me to get a decent size sump( I want a sump and refrigum) .....so what i was thinking is making a 2 aquarium sump.....
I have room for probably 2 25-30 gallons( the section dimentions are 30.5" L x 18.5 W x 23"H).
So I was hoping someone can help me out with an idea on how to do this......I was thinking drilling holes into the aquariums and attaching them with a bulk head thread....Would this work ?
Also Im wondering if someone can help me out with how to set up the baffels for these two tanks

Here's a sketch and a couple of pictures for two 20g tanks. One is a 20g Long and the other is a 20g Tall. I think they would be perfect for your 100g display tank. In all 3 cases these set ups are designed for the drain line to be split and feed the skimmer section and the refugium section separately.
